The Nike Air Jordan 1 Retro KO Hi are what some would call the most true to the original Air Jordan 1 shoes, replete with pre-yellowed midsoles for a real old school worn in look. These were Jordan's first shoes that actually cost him a fine of $5000 each game he played for violating the team's uniform policy.

Two colorways are offered including White/Varsity Red and Red/White-Black, although another is known to exist as of the release date at the end of March 2010. The canvas upper comes with side straps for ankle support and the same 20 year old Air-Sole technology is used in the heel, employing encapsulated air pockets for impact cushioning on heel strike. Some customers have removed the yellow on the midsole with soap and water, while others prefer the vintage look the way it is. Men's sizes 7 through 17 are available; see the gallery for photos.
